Langrisser III

1996 1 Players 60%

This is a prequel to the two Langrisser games (the first one is known in the US as Warsong). The events of the third game occur thousand years before those described in the first "Langrisser". The story centers around the creation of a holy sword named Langrisser, and the first Descendants of Light, the only people who can wield it. The main character is the knight Diharuto, the ancestor of Leon (Elwin's rival in "Langrisser II"). He must defeat the evil Boser, who is bound to the evil sword Alhazzard. In Langrisser III, you don't control whole armies, but only their generals, whom you move around the battle field. Once two enemy generals meet each other, a 3D battle sequence occurs, during which the two armies fight; the outcome of the battle is decided only by the victory or defeat of the general. The game also features love simulation elements: depending on the main hero's responses to various female characters, you can raise their "love level".
